Codes are hashed at rest, rate-limited per account and per source network, and invalidated on any credential change. Operators must never read or replay codes; the admin console exposes only issuance timestamps and failure counts. During incidents, pause issuance via the circuit breaker rather than editing records directly. Verify all behavior against the staging tenant in Marrow Bay before approving changes. The Tessel service runs with the configuration values below.

config for tagaf-bawif:
[norok]
host = norok.ordinworks.local
user = norok_svc
database = norok_prod

Ticket #—Facilities. Landlord audit by Corvane Estates, Thursday, 09:00–12:00. Two assessors, escorted by Building Manager. Reception: verify photo ID against the visitor list, issue yellow audit lanyards, log entry and exit times. They will inspect plant rooms, riser cupboards, and the loading bay. Do not leave them unescorted at any point. Keep the service lift free between 09:00 and 10:00. If the escort is delayed, admit them to the holding room using the door code below.

turnstile pass: bdg-YEOZLM-79341408

## Building Access — Spares Room (Hullbrook Annex)

Contractors: the spare hardware room is down the east corridor on the ground floor, third door on the left. Sign in at the front desk first and grab a visitor lanyard. Anything you take out, jot it in the blue logbook — yes, even the little stuff. The door self-locks, so don't wedge it. To get in, punch in the code below.

staff pass of hagug-taguf = bdg-HJ-9

Step 6 — Snapshot testing setup for Lumenkit UI. Before running the deploy, regenerate snapshots for all components under packages/lumenkit-ui so the pipeline's visual diff stage has a clean baseline. Run the snapshot suite twice: once locally to catch flaky renders, and once in the staging container to confirm font parity. The diff uploader won't run without authorization against the Brightvale artifact store, so the environment file must grant it access. Append this line directly below this step:

sealed setting: ARCHIVE_KEY3=bd6